Quote from: Newportlad on January 16, 2017, 09:11:33 AM
Does anyone else think it strange when Dallas spiked the ball on 1st down with 50 seconds left? They still had a time out to use up.
I thought this at the time too. it ended up giving Rodgers one more play, which ended up being crucial.
Garrett said after that they were saving time to try to score a touchdown to win it (using the time out later on), but if you don't convert on 3rd and 3 thereafter you leave Rodgers 30 seconds to get into field goal range. the way he did it, rolling left throwing into his body and 36 yards on 3rd and 20 just in bounds was something only a very small number of quarterbacks can do.
bit of a sickener really, great game that was simply decided by who had the ball last (without second guessing stuff that went on through the game which you can always do)

^ part great play, part terrible prevent defense
if you decide to bring no pressure on 3rd and 20 (they rushed 3) then you have to prevent better than allowing a 36 yard reception down a sideline. 15 or 20 yards fine still out of field goal range.
anyway, roll on the draft.
meanwhile, stat alert
Pittsburgh - 1st team in NFL history to win a playoff game despite their opponent scoring at least 2 more TD's. Teams were 0-245 all-time.
